The Role As a Field Service Engineer, you'll be responsible for carrying out servicing, maintenance, diagnostics and repairs on a range of heavy plant and construction equipment at customer sites.
You'll be the face of the business, providing a first-class service while ensuring machines are returned to service safely and efficiently.
Key Responsibilities Service, maintain and repair heavy plant machinery at customer sites.
Carry out fault finding and diagnostics on mechanical, hydraulic and electrical systems.
Complete planned maintenance and reactive breakdowns.
Inspect machines and identify additional repair opportunities.
Complete all job sheets and service reports accurately.
Work closely with the parts and service departments.
Deliver an excellent level of customer service.
